New Yale Study Shows Foods May Be as Addictive as Drugs

Like nicotine, alcohol, or heroin, is food a habit-forming substance? New research says yes, and suggests pathological eating belongs in the category of addiction. A recent study at Yale University claims to be the first to differentiate food addicts from mere overeaters. Weight-Loss Strategies That Work

A recent study from the American Journal of Preventative Medicine found that there are tried-and-true strategies to losing weight — and yes, they are exactly what you expect. The report tracked 4,000 obese adults for one year to see what worked and what didn't on their quest to lose weight.
